Output feeb7825e66835ed7ec3bd1d8d7ea761a34076f4744faeb14b9d275a2749eb1e:13

value
685965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2f24ddbc109e53ec9a7cb94ea1cb199a3339dc1 OP_EQUAL
address
3PqbiZ2xeMsrrtcMswNKd8BmDvLgBGLbke
transaction
feeb7825e66835ed7ec3bd1d8d7ea761a34076f4744faeb14b9d275a2749eb1e